That's the Way the Ball Bounces

Leeann Ball
Leeann Ball

Leeann Ball open-raised all in for 19,000. Sidsel Boesen -- currently neck-and-neck with La Sengphet for the chip lead -- called the raise. The table folded to Yu Kurita who then pushed all in herself for about 80,000. Boesen thought a bit, then made the call.

Kurita tabled {A-Spades}{A-Hearts}, while Ball showed {K-Hearts}{Q-Clubs} and Boesen {6-Diamonds}{6-Hearts}.

The dealer handled the rest of the story. The next chapter went {5-Hearts}{4-Diamonds}{8-Spades}. That was followed by {Q-Hearts}. And the conclusion read {4-Hearts}.

Ball is out in 24th place ($5,805). Kurita receives a huge boost up to 187,000. And Boesen now has 325,000, still good for second place at the moment behind Sengphet.
